History of Ethereum
Ethereum was created, at least in part, as a response to the shortcomings of Bitcoin. The whitepaper was published in 2013 by Vitalik Buterin, one of Ethereum’s co-founders. In 2014, ether was put on sale, with interested parties able to purchase the cryptocurrency with bitcoin.

Perhaps the biggest change in Ethereum’s short history occurred as a result of “The Merge” which is also known as Ethereum 2.0. These were a set of substantial upgrades introduced in 2022 designed to increase the network’s usability, efficiency, and scalability.

The Merge
At its launch, Ethereum utilised a Proof of Work (PoW) consensus mechanism. Proof of Work blockchains use intense computational power to solve complex mathematical problems to determine which node will validate the next block of transactions.

The Merge involved the joining of two different layers: the Mainnet — the original, Proof of Work layer — and the Beacon Chain — the new Proof of Stake consensus layer. This move saw the Ethereum network become more scalable, secure and sustainable. It also moves Ethereum farther away from its competitor Bitcoin which still operates using PoW protocols.

Shanghai Upgrade
Ethereum’s Shanghai hard fork, also referred to as Shapella, was completed in 2023. This fork helped to improve liquidity and enabled validators to withdraw their staked ether, finalising the transition to a Proof of Stake network. The Shanghai upgrade was released at the same time as the Capella upgrade, hence the moniker “Shapella.”
Pectra Upgrade
The Pectra upgrade of May 2025 was another hard fork on the Ethereum blockchain. This enhancement of protocols focused on improving the network’s core functionality and introduced new features for developers and validators. Pectra addressed challenges like staking bottlenecks, wallet usability, and storage efficiency.

Ethereum price and forecast for the future
Ether experiences the same
Year | Start Price | Mid-Year Price | End Price | Percentage Change |
---|---|---|---|---|
2015 | N/A | N/A | $0.93 | N/A |
2016 | $0.93 | $12.44 | $7.96 | +755% |
2017 | $7.96 | $293 | $756 | +3580% |
2018 | $755 | $455 | $133 | -82% |
2019 | $133 | $290 | $129 | -3% |
2020 | $129 | $226 | $737 | +471% |
2021 | $737 | $2274 | $3682 | +399% |
2022 | $3683 | $1068 | $1196 | -67% |
2023 | $1196 | $1933 | $2281 | +91% |
2024 | $2281 | $3432 | $3332 | +46% |
Source: Yahoo Finance

FAQs
- How is ether created?
-
Originally, Ethereum’s native cryptocurrency was mined. Following the Merge and the move over to Proof of Stake, ether is minted as a reward for each block validated on the blockchain. Ether holders stake their cryptocurrency to be in with a chance of validating a new block of transactions. Once all of the nodes on the network reach consensus, a set amount of ether is minted and shared among the validators, depending on how much ether they have staked.
- What is ether used for?
-
Ether is primarily used for transaction fees on the Ethereum network. These are referred to as gas fees. If a user wants to make a transaction, they pay ether to have this transaction recognised on the blockchain.
In addition, after the Merge, users need to stake ETH to validate new blocks on the blockchain. Ether can also be used as a form of collateral in DeFi lending markets or as a method of payment.
- What are Ethereum NFTs?
-
Ethereum is one of the most popular blockchains for investing in non-fungible tokens (NFTs). NFTs can be used to represent ownership of an item, secured by the Ethereum blockchain. Ethereum was the first blockchain to really popularise the concept of NFTs, with ERC-721 tokens able to have different properties and values compared to other tokens on the same smart contract. Some of the most popular Ethereum NFTs include CryptoPunks and Bored Ape Yacht Club, linked to ApeCoin.
